Who wouldn’t want an electric car. Fewer moving parts, Instant response, linear max torque and power across all throttle settings and speed. Silent, smooth. It’s brilliant. I’d even suggest that on the more expensive models that range has been sorted. Anything over 250 miles is comparable to Petrol engines a generation ago. 
 

Charging points and access are one thing, yet for me the big issue is charging TIME. Unless that improves then the number of charging points doesn’t just have to be equal to the number of existing petrol pumps. It has to exceed it by an order of magnitude. 

A conventional fuel pump can probably fill one vehicle say every 5 minutes. That’s 12 per hour. A charging point, if you’re lucky will do 1 per hour .. so with technology as it stands we need 10 times more electric charging points than we currently have petroleum pumps. … It’s huge ! The 4 you see at a Motorway service station will need to be 100 plus. (Unless we can charge quicker) 

Both in scale and placement. It’s also the physical space needed and that’s before we get to supply cable laying. 
 

We live in interesting times.
Need to solve the time it takes to charge !

The other thing I’d very much like to see from EV producers is a minimum range figure. Flat out, cold weather, in the dark with the A/C on full wack. 
 

Years ago I had a certain 1500 cc hot hatch with twin carbs. Driven lightly while I ran it in, I got 40 MPG … Driven hard and heavy footed opening both chokes, enjoying it … went down to low 20’s … huge variation. No different, often worse, with batteries but so little data is published. 
 

I know there are standard tests and cycles that go in the advertising blurb but they are the barest of indications at best,  and at worst misleading.
